#e3caf5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3caf5 is composed of 89% red, 79.2%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.3%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 274.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 87.6%. #e3caf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c795eb.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

● #e3caf5 color description : Light grayish violet.
#e3caf5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3caf5 has RGB values of R:227, G:202,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14928629.

Shades and Tints of #e3caf5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020d is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3caf5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e0dde2 is the less saturated color, while #e5c0ff is the most saturated one.
